Johann Peter Schwanthaler the Elder (Ried i. I. 1720 – 1795), Saint Mary Grieving, c. 1750,
Mary is depicted seated, her arms outstretched in a mournful gesture, her gaze directed upwards, superbly carved limewood, hollowed out on the back, minor traces of former paint, 85 x 104 cm, age-related damage, (MC)
The present sculpture is an exquisite work by Johann Peter Schwanthaler the Elder; the posture, face type and pleats are comparable with a series of Pietà sculptures by the master from around 1750. Compare: Helga Achleitner, Johann Peter Schwanthaler der Ältere, Ried 1991, pp. 114 – 119.
